Once again I find myself wandering out a city, this time I’m with my daughter Anna.  I like this city, it seems familiar and friendy, if a bit run down.  I stand on the corner near a newsstand, rooting around through my purse for bus fare.  I am digging in my wallet as a small crowd gathers around me.  They are all amazed by the way the wallet telescopes and collapses.   It doesn’t appear to be doing any such thing to my eyes, it’s doing its ordinary job of laying there open while I shuffle through bills.  I find a two dollar bill with an odd picture on it, I know bus fare is two dollars, but this probably won’t be accepted in the machine.  So, I take out two singles.

Switch:

Night has fallen and I’m standing with a bunch of people looking across the street to the second story balcony of an apartment building.  Lions and tigers are lined up against the balcony railing, looking out over the city.   It occurs to me that it is a very easy jump for any of those big cats down to the sidewalk.   I try to warn people as I start heading down the street.  Sure enough, one of the tigers leaps over the railing and begins prowling. 

I’m careful not to run, but the tiger is moving very quickly up the street, I only have a one block headstart.   There are some open convenience stores ahead, about ¼ of a block away, but I think I won’t get there in time.   I turn up the walk to an apartment building with a light on in the lobby, hopefully the door is open.  It is, phew, and I step inside as the building caretaker (a unkempt grey haired man in a white undershirt) starts to scold me for being on private property.  I quickly and breathlessly tell him about the tiger and he looks past my shoulder, eyes widening as he sees the tiger crossing the street and coming towards the building. 

Two or three people that are familiar to me (in the dream) are now standing in the dark outside of the apartment building.  My heart is in my throat, the tiger is almost upon them.  I wonder if I’m about to witness tragedy.  But, the tiger merely rubs up against their legs like any kitten might do.  They absently scratch the tiger behind his huge ears and go on chatting amiably, just like any neighbors might do on a warm evening.

    On a day when the skies were grey and the air balmy, I wandered through a lush green park.  It was no specific time or year or day, just a moment in the ever present now.  In the distance I saw two animals running side by side, leaping over obstacles in a graceful togetherness.  At first I took the two to be deer, but they were larger than deer should be.  The male had an impressive rack of antlers and the female was by no means delicate.  They looked like sturdy animals built for running and jumping.  Perhaps elk?  I wasn't sure. 

    As the two running deer-like animals passed by me (at some distance), I noticed another smaller animal standing among the trees in front of a large building.   I wanted to get a closer look, was this the offspring of the two runners?   As I drew closer to the young animal, I grew nervous and ducked inside the building.  Conveniently, there was a door with a large glass window right there.  I closed the door behind me, but stayed right there in order to look out the window and observe the unusual animal.  It looked rather like a cow...a heifer to be precise.  But, those two running beings weren't cows, were they?  I highly doubted that.  I wasn't sure that I was convinced this little heifer-like creature even was their offspring, but it FELT to me like it was.  Hmm. 

    Additional Comments:

    In the future, should I experience a lucid dream, I would like to try to revisit this park as it seemed familiar to me.  I would also like to try to understand why I feel fear and don't like to approach animals in my dreams.  Instead of orchestrating specific events, I will try to overcome my own trepidations when confronted by things I don't understand.
